[prev in list] [next in list] [prev in thread] [next in thread] 

List:       koffice-devel
Subject:    Re: Custom page size in QPrinter
From:       Nicolas Goutte <nicolasg () snafu ! de>
Date:       2003-02-25 21:28:48
[Download RAW message or body]

On Tuesday 25 February 2003 22:09, Philipp Müller wrote:
> On Tuesday 25 February 2003 18:00, Nicolas Goutte wrote:
> > I was made aware that there is not any way to define a page size
> > dimension (height, width) when QPrinter::Custom is selected as page size
> > in QPrinter.
> >
> > This make that you cannot define page size not known by QT (like for
> > example ISO C6.)

It is now QT Issue #17378

>
> Nicolas,
>
> First, thanks for writing this to QT.
>
> Second, now that we are aware of this topic, we should do something in
> current koffice/cvs.
> As the settings makes basically sense (e.g. in KSpread it defines how many
> columns fit on a page), we shouldn't remove the option completely.
>
> OTOH keeping it unchanged, we will have "confused" users, as paper size is
> not adjusted in ps files and we may get broken output, if custom size > DIN
> A4.
>
> So should we:
> a) Disable it completely (for me no option)

That would be my preference.

However as David has written, the custom values are still useful at least in 
KPresenter. (You do not always print a presentation, but you need to fit the 
screen size.)

> b) Resize the output to a defined size > custom size (still confusing)
> c) show a messagebox explaining this to the user

c could be interesting too. (If b is implemented, will should display a dialog 
too.)

> d) keep it as it is
> e) ?
>
> Philipp

Have a nice day/evening/night!

> _______________________________________________
> koffice-devel mailing list
> koffice-devel@mail.kde.org
> http://mail.kde.org/mailman/listinfo/koffice-devel

_______________________________________________
koffice-devel mailing list
koffice-devel@mail.kde.org
http://mail.kde.org/mailman/listinfo/koffice-devel
[prev in list] [next in list] [prev in thread] [next in thread] 

Configure | About | News | Add a list | Sponsored by KoreLogic